Decoding the Infiltrators Datasheet

The 40k Infiltrators Datasheet is a concise summary of everything you need to know about these elite units. It outlines their stats, such as Movement, Weapon Skill, Ballistic Skill, Strength, Toughness, Wounds, Attacks, Leadership, and Save. These values dictate their performance in combat, their resilience to enemy fire, and their ability to hold ground. Understanding these stats is paramount to deploying them in roles where they can excel.

Beyond the raw numbers, the datasheet details the Infiltrators’ unique abilities. This often includes rules like “Concealed Positions” which allows them to be deployed outside of the normal deployment zone, giving them an immediate advantage. Their weaponry is also described, specifying range, strength, Armor Penetration (AP), and damage output. Knowing the strengths and weaknesses of their weapons is critical for choosing appropriate targets and maximizing their damage output. Take the following weaponry as an example:

  • Marksman bolt carbine: A silenced weapon with good range and accuracy.
  • Occulus bolt carbine: A weapon equipped with advanced optics, further enhancing accuracy.
  • Infiltrator combat blade: A deadly melee weapon for close-quarters engagements.

Furthermore, the datasheet will list any special rules or wargear options available to the Infiltrators. This can include access to special grenades, communication equipment, or other enhancements that further augment their combat effectiveness. These special rules can drastically change how the Infiltrators interact with the battlefield, allowing them to perform unique actions like jamming enemy communications or denying areas to the enemy. This type of info will typically be provided in this fashion:

  1. Smoke Grenades: Can provide cover, hindering enemy shooting.
  2. Helix Adept: Provides healing and support capabilities.
